Balochistan unveils 10-year development plan

Provincial Action Plan to cost Rs4 trillion, focus on security, employment, sustainable progress

QUETTA:

The Balochistan government has formulated a comprehensive 10-year special provincial action plan aimed at ensuring the province’s construction, development, prosperity, and long-term stability, according to Shahid Rind, Special Assistant to the Chief Minister for Political and Media Affairs.

Speaking to the media after a special cabinet meeting at the Chief Minister’s Secretariat on Thursday, Rind said the plan has been prepared with the inclusion and consensus-building of all political parties. The draft will be shared with all political stakeholders, approved by the cabinet, and then presented for debate in the provincial assembly. The initiative, described as a roadmap for development and prosperity, is expected to create 1.188 million employment opportunities through collaboration with the federal government and other institutions. It will require an estimated Rs4 trillion in funding, with contributions from the federal government and relevant organizations.

Rind highlighted that the current administration, led by Chief Minister Mir Sarfraz Bugti, has adopted an effective strategy to address Balochistan’s longstanding issues since taking office. The government has initiated work on projects that previous administrations overlooked, including the provincial action plan at both political and security levels.

“Trust-building at political and military levels is essential for the plan’s success,” he said. The plan will ensure implementation to resolve security challenges and improve other sectors, ultimately helping eradicate unemployment in the province.

The aide emphasized that the blueprint is a people-centric vision, covering all aspects of public interest. New administrative divisions have been designed with public convenience in mind to reduce difficulties faced by residents. “This plan opens the door to sustainable peace and development in Balochistan,” Rind added.
